Many Big Buys Recorded On Dune Road

What winter? The west side of the Shinnecock Canal has been very active the last few weeks, especially on Dune Road in Westhampton Beach.

Case in point: Susan and Ronald Gold put down $7,500,000 for 303 Dune Road. For that, the couple gets a 6,400-square-foot contemporary with 5 bedrooms and 6 baths, and of course a stretch of the Atlantic Ocean. The manse has three levels—the basement level has two bedrooms and two baths with a gym and sauna and wet bar; the main level has a state-of-the-art kitchen/dining area and living room with ocean and bay views and 4 bedrooms and 3 baths; and the top floor has a master bedroom with ocean view and classic marble bath. An adjacent room has a den with views of bay and ocean. The top two levels have decks with ocean and bay views. A large pool and hot tub on the ocean side with ample decking complete this pretty picture, all on 1 acre.

Also finding a buyer is 662 Dune Road. Andrea and Cary Crane—the latter founded the Apple & Eve juice company with his brother, Gordon—picked up the 0.72-acre property for $4,400,000. It has 7 bedrooms and 6 baths, and its amenities include a front porch with ocean views, gourmet kitchen, exercise room, hot tub and cabana, in-ground pool, and 130 feet of bay frontage.

Down Dune Road a ways is #182, which was just purchased by Tiffany Palagonia for $3,750,000. Just over 2,000 square feet, what is described as an “apartment home” has 2 bedrooms and 2 baths. Back up the other way, 692 Dune Road in West Hampton Dunes has changed hands—the new owner is a limited liability company—for $3,450,000. The last listing price was $3,999,000. The 4,000-square-foot residence has 4 bedrooms and 6 baths. The three-story home features radiant-heated limestone flooring, an open floor plan with living room, a dining room, a family room, and 2 fireplaces, an elevator, and a rooftop pool and spa with a second kitchen—all this fitting on 0.38 acre.
